PPI side effects

I take Aciphex, one 20 mg pill once a day.  It mostly works for my GERD - without it it is unbearable.  The problem I have is the terrible side effects.  They are all gastrointestinal.  I am miserable all the time.  I feel like my food takes FOREVER to digest and move through my system!  I feel like when I eat the food just "sits" there for such a long time.  I feel constipated, but can "go" most days, though not completely.  I have gained about 8 pounds, and most days I look like I'm pregnant!  I was just wondering if anyone knows of anything I can do/take to help aid digestion, to help my food digest and move as it should through my system!  I feel backed up most days, like there is a big glob of food just sitting there.  This then causes the acid I do have in my stomach to come up.  I also had this with Nexium!  Thanks.

See if u can get an RX for a different type of meds....besides PPI's there r H2 inhibators.

There r OTC meds as well like pepcid...but a GI dr will see u get the right dosage and brand.

Finding another GI dr would be ur best bet, but in the meantime ur PCP should be able to help u with this.
